KANSAS STATUTES AND CODES

12-1798. Same; amendment to ordinance; effect; protest petition.

12-1798

Chapter 12.--CITIES AND MUNICIPALITIES
Article 17.--BUILDINGS, STRUCTURES AND GROUNDS

      12-1798.   Same; amendment to ordinance; effect; protest petition. (a) The ordinance creating the district may be amended, property may be added to the district and the maximum rate of taxes referred to in the ordinance may be increased at any time in the same manner as for the establishment of a district. All property added to a district shall be subject to all taxes currently and thereafter levied.

      (b)   At any time prior to amendment of the ordinance creating the district by the governing body of the city, the entire matter of amending such ordinance shall be withdrawn from consideration if a petition is filed with the city clerk containing the signatures of at least 40% of all owners of property representing 40% or more of the assessed value of all property within the district and all property proposed to be included.

      History:   L. 1981, ch. 63, § 5; July 1.
